On 10/6/05 I got a small frogspawn frag that looked like this. For scale, the LR rubble it's mounted on is about 1.5" in diameter.
I placed it on the aquascape without fixing it properly, and it was constantly being knocked over. It suffered from this and on 5/10/06 it looked like this due to some die-off of polyps.
I finally mounted it to the aquascape so as to avoid having it knocked over any more, and as of a week ago here's all that's left of it.
What's alive looks quite healthy, and I wonder if I was too late in giving it a more permanent location in the tank. I realize that moving it around was not good for the coral, and I won't make that mistake again, but I'm wondering if it has any chance of re-growing with so much tissue loss? Anything else I should do other than provide good water quality, food, light, etc?
